About The Role
Account Managers – Research (AMs) are responsible for retaining and growing Elsevier's journals and books business across a defined portfolio of academic and research institutions through renewals, upsell / cross-sell, and new sales. AMs are responsible for managing customer relationships and leveraging internal and external resources to drive growth. AMs will work closely with Account Executives based on the account and go-to-market strategy.
- Pre-sale: Responsible for developing account plans to support revenue goals, including identifying key stakeholders, understanding the budget process, and conducting SWOT analysis, account risk assessment, and opportunity planning. For Segment 1 accounts and others as directed, joint account planning may be required with the Account Manager - Solutions.
- Sales: Conducts needs analysis, qualifies leads, and progresses new business through the sales stages to close.
- Post-sales: Ensures a timely, process-driven handoff to CSM. Works closely with CSM to leverage customer insights and drive additional sales activities.
- Renewals: Manages and closes renewals on time and on budget, maximizing cross-sell and upsell opportunities through early planning, risk assessment, and effective use of resources to minimize risk. Ensures that uncontested renewals are effectively managed by the Renewals Desk.

U.S. National Base Pay Range: $65,600 - $109,200. Total Target Cash Range: $100,900 - $168,200. Geographic differentials may apply in some locations to better reflect local market rates. If performed in New York, the base pay range is $72,100 - $120,200, the total target cash range is $111,000 - $185,000.If performed in New York City, the base pay range is $78,700 - $131,100, the total target cash range is $121,100 - $201,900.If performed in Rochester, NY, the base pay range is $65,600 - $109,200, the total target cash range is $100,900 - $168,200.Pay mix between base and variable pay varies based on sales role; please discuss with the recruiter.
